Transaction 026b61c861936084ad5e7fc83b713b8cf4c848e622ca4531d58d39d65029f7a4
1 Input
1 Output
-
026b61c861936084ad5e7fc83b713b8cf4c848e622ca4531d58d39d65029f7a4:0
- value
- 586230
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 94cf57789e43335812ab57a5e8a4a76126f27307 OP_EQUAL
- address
- 3FFrKHdC5oFt7nUWBJDo1fKx1bQQDnoXrf